Abstract

Education data is data about entities in education, such as students, education staff, and educational institution. Recently, education data has drawback of being able to be reused by other software, which results in data have to be migrated manually every time there is a change in other databases that also use education data. To enable data to be synchronized without having to migrate data manually, it is necessary to integrate and convert data into data that can be connected with other data in other software. Data structure that can be used by other software and enable data to be integrated is Linked Data. From this problem, this paper aims to build a tool to make data integrated and linked with other data in other software to automate migration. The tool will receive data input that will be converted into Linked Data. The resulted Linked Data then will be stored in RDF Store and can be fetched by other software through Web API or SPARQL Query Endpoint. In addition, users can explore the resulted Linked Data through RDF Subject Page. Based on the results of evaluations carried out using basic education data and PPDB 2018 data from Bandung State Junior High School 45, the built tool can produce integrated data that also can be used by other software. Thus, it can be concluded that developing tool to integrate and convert data can be a solution to make data integrated and can be used by other software.
